///////// TEXTBOOK PROBLEMS START HERE //////////
// Method to remove the last node (1.3.19)
public void removeLast() throws Exception {
if(first == null)
throw new Exception();
Node<Item> temp = first;
while(temp.next.next != null)
temp = temp.next;
temp.next = null;
N--;
}
// Method to remove kth node (1.3.20)
public void removeKth(int k) throws Exception {
if(first == null)
throw new Exception();
Node<Item> temp = first;
for(int i = 1; i < k; i++) {
if (temp.next == null)
throw new Exception();
temp = temp.next;
}
temp.next = temp.next.next;
N--;
}
// Method to find a given string (1.3.21)
public boolean find(String myWord) throws Exception {
if(first == null)
throw new Exception();
Node<Item> temp = first;
while(temp != null) {
if( (temp.item).equals(myWord) )
return true;
else
temp = temp.next;
}
return false;
}
